blancmanger

[blɑ̃kmɑ̃ʒe] or [‘blɑ̃kˈmɑ̃ʒe]

Definitions

1. noun

a medieval dessert made from milk, sugar, and ground almonds, often served chilled, and formerly cooked in a bag and then chilled

“The historic cookbook included a recipe for a traditional blancmanger, which was a staple at medieval banquets.”
